Growing fast (Posted on 2015-03-23) Difficulty: 3 of 5
Given a set of 4 random integers a,b,c,d.
Let's create another set:
a1=a-b, b1=b-c, c1=c-d, d1=d-a;
from the above set we can create in similar fashion a2, b2,c2, and d2,
then a3, b3,c3, and d3, etc ...

Prove that if none of the numbers a100, b100, c100, and d100, is more than 1012 then a=b=c=d=0.
